We are here now and shuttle took us directly from Tower 4 of Grand Luxxe to taxi site yesterday. It was about $5 to get to Vallarta Adventures for the Dolphine Swim (I won an excursion playing bingo). I hear it is $15-$20 taxi ride to Puerto Vallarta

I think the only way to access a public bus is walk to Sea Garden on beach and through their lobby. Anyone have a better idea on getting to public buses or is taxi best? Also where is the Sea Garden? Closer to Grand Luxxe on beach or the Grand Mayan?

Walk to VIDANTA SEA GARDEN -

exit onto the beach near the Grand Mayan pool , kids club / splash pool & Ola Mulata (beachfront) restaurant .
Looking at the water - you walk to the right you will initially pass the Sea Turtle / egg hatchery -release sanctuary . The SG will be about 1200 feet ) past 4 (full ownership) condo buildings . You will then see the SG pool & building and you can enter & head towards the lobby & bell staff / driveway entrance area .
There is an OXXO about 100 yds from the SG driveway entrance . The Public busses & the collectivos stop across the street from OXXO
The bell staff or front desk can help if you have questions

There is a Santander bank money machine in the Vidanta Sun Market connected to SG .
There are a numerous restaurants in walking distance to the SG - in the Nuevo Vallarta marina area.

The bus line ATM - has buses that go to Puerto Vallarta & Bucerias . I think they were gray colour

The Sea Garden NV has about 200 suites- 1 bedroom suites & hotel rooms ( Vitanta term - master suites) <no lockoff format > . Like all Vidanta brands it has daily maid & towel service +
a nightime turndown / chocolate kisses & available towel service . -

Thanks for the details. We will probably try this tonight. Is it safe after dark? Or should we Taxi back?

The walk from Sea Garden NV to big Vidanta Nuevo is safe after dark ( unless you stub your toe on a rock ) .

The buses are safe too - but at night we have only taken them from PV centro back to Mayan Palace PV - Marina .
If I was going back to Nuevo from PV centro after 9 pm - I might take a taxi - mostly because of accidentally getting on the wrong bus by mistake .

Our best "adventure " (planned ) was taking a collectivo from the OXXO through San Jose de Valle to San Juan de Abejo ( about 45 minutes ) on a Sunday morning .
The collectivo's are the Nissan Vans set up to hold 12 or so passengers . They drop off resort workers by the OXXO & come every 5 minutes .( from various towns)
We asked a Vidanta employee who was getting out of one - to go to work " were it went " He said his "town " & explained how it worked .
We figured if there was a safety issue he would say " it was too complicated "

San Juan de Abejo has about 9000 + residents & a classic old Mexican church . We saw the end of of multi family baptism ceremony .
and then walked around and visited a few stores . My wife bought good made in Mexico shoes & I bought a leather belt . The store owner spoke decent English .
He told us he spent 15 + years cooking in a Denny's (in Montana or Idaho ) and returned to home because his Mom was getting elderly .
We then took the collectivo back to San Jose de Valle & had lunch and bought more shoes .

We were told we had to take a "verde" ( green paint on the hood ) collectivo to get back to the NV Sea Garden and Neuvo marina area .
Different colour hoods went to Punta Mita etc . The green hood ones also say Neuvo Vallarta & San Jose on them . I think we showed our resort bracelet
to the store owner to confirm the directions / instructions- since we only know words or short phrases in Spanish .

We left about 9:30 am & were back at the pool by 2:30 pm . I think the colectivo was 17 or 34 pesos each from Nuevo Vallarta OXXO to San Jose de Valle . You pay when you get off collectivos / buses you pay when you get on . Have small bills ( 20 pesos or coins for each .)

Taxi fares as of early June, 2017:
Taxi to Walmart was 110 pesos
Taxi to Puerto Vallarta was 190 pesos
Taxi back to Grand Luxxe from Puerto Vallarta was 230 pesos
Taxi back to airport was 145 pesos
